- #include <string.h>
- #include "utils.h"
- #include "gtest/gtest.h"
- /*
- int randint(int N);
- int randrange(int M, int N);
- char *repr(const char *data);
- const char *strnstr(const char *source, int len, const char *needle);
- int rstrnstr(const char *buffer, int len, const char *find);
- int string_insert(char *buffer, int max_length, int pos, const char *insert);
- void pcopy(char *pstring, char *str);
- */
- namespace {
- TEST(UtilsRandRange, rangehits_10k) {
- int x;
- int rmin = 5, rmax = 200;
- int max = -rmax, min = rmax * 2;
- for (x = 0; x < 10000; x++) {
- int r = randrange(rmin, rmax);
- if (r < min)
- min = r;
- if (r > max)
- max = r;
- }
- ASSERT_EQ(min, rmin);
- ASSERT_EQ(max, rmax);
- }
- TEST(UtilsRandInt, rangeint_10k) {
- int x;
- int rmax = 200;
- int max = -rmax, min = rmax * 2;
- for (x = 0; x < 10000; x++) {
- int r = randint(rmax);
- if (r < min)
- min = r;
- if (r > max)
- max = r;
- }
- ASSERT_EQ(min, 0);
- ASSERT_EQ(max, rmax - 1);
- }
- TEST(UtilsStrNStr, strnstr) {
- // const char *strnstr(const char *source, int len, const char *needle);
- char buffer[20];
- int size = sizeof(buffer);
- memset(buffer, ' ', size);
- ASSERT_EQ(strnstr(buffer, size, "?"), (char *)NULL);
- buffer[10] = '?';
- ASSERT_EQ(strnstr(buffer, size, "?"), &buffer[10]);
- ASSERT_EQ(strnstr(buffer, 10, "?"), (char *)NULL);
- buffer[11] = '!';
- ASSERT_EQ(strnstr(buffer, size, "?!"), &buffer[10]);
- ASSERT_EQ(strnstr(buffer, size, "??"), (char *)NULL);
- // Matches first char, but the length doesn't allow for a complete match.
- ASSERT_EQ(strnstr(buffer, 10, "?!"), (char *)NULL);
- // There, enough chars to find a match
- ASSERT_EQ(strnstr(buffer, 11, "?!"), &buffer[10]);
- buffer[2] = '?';
- buffer[5] = '?';
- buffer[1] = '!';
- // First char matches, but not complete
- ASSERT_EQ(strnstr(buffer, 10, "?!"), (char *)NULL);
- ASSERT_EQ(strnstr(buffer, 11, "?!"), &buffer[10]);
- }
- TEST(UtilsStringInsert, strin) {
- // int string_insert(char *buffer, int max_length, int pos, const char
- // *insert);
- char buffer[20];
- int size = sizeof(buffer);
- memset(buffer, 1, size);
- strcpy(buffer, "STARTEND");
- ASSERT_EQ(string_insert(buffer, size, 5, "XX"), 1);
- ASSERT_EQ(strncmp(buffer + 5, "XX", 2), 0);
- ASSERT_STREQ(buffer, "STARTXXEND");
- ASSERT_EQ(string_insert(buffer, size, 5, "ZZZ"), 1);
- ASSERT_STREQ(buffer, "STARTZZZXXEND");
- // 13 chars
- ASSERT_EQ(string_insert(buffer, size, 0, "12345"), 1);
- // 18 chars
- ASSERT_STREQ(buffer, "12345STARTZZZXXEND");
- ASSERT_EQ(string_insert(buffer, size, 5, "FAIL"), 0);
- ASSERT_EQ(string_insert(buffer, size, size, "!"), 0);
- ASSERT_EQ(string_insert(buffer, size, strlen(buffer), "!"), 1);
- ASSERT_STREQ(buffer, "12345STARTZZZXXEND!");
- // String is at max size.
- ASSERT_EQ(strlen(buffer), size - 1);
- // Can't insert base the end of the buffer
- ASSERT_EQ(string_insert(buffer, size, strlen(buffer), "!"), 0);
- ASSERT_STREQ(buffer, "12345STARTZZZXXEND!");
- }
- } // namespace
